ACMA Series Common Mode Filters for Automotive Signal Line
The ACMA Series are common mode filters designed for automotive signal lines, featuring AEC-Q200 qualification. They are suitable for applications such as CAN-BUS and FlexRay systems, offering reliable signal integrity in demanding automotive environments.

Technical Specifications
| Part No | Z @ 10 MHz Min. () | Z @ 10 MHz Typ. () | L @ 100kHz/0.1V (H) | IR Max. (mA) | R DC Max. () | VDC (Volts) | Tolerance |
|---|---|---|---|---|---|---|---|
| ACMA4532-110Y | 300 | 600 | 11 | 50 | 0.6 | 50 | +50%/-30% |
| ACMA4532-220Y | 500 | 1200 | 22 | 50 | 1.0 | 50 | +50%/-30% |
| ACMA4532-510Y | 1000 | 2800 | 51 | 50 | 1.0 | 50 | +50%/-30% |
| ACMA4532-101Y | 2000 | 5800 | 100 | 50 | 2.0 | 50 | +50%/-30% |

Soldering Reflow Conditions
Preheat condition: 150 ~200/ 60~150 sec. Allowed time above 217: 60~180 sec. Max temperature: 260. Allowed Reflow time: 3x max. Max time at max temperature: 10 sec.
Storage Conditions
Storage period is within 12 months after production completion. Recommended conditions: temperature: -5 to 35C, humidity: 75% RH Max. Warranty period: one year.
